Happiness is a decision for most of us. We all know that there are brain chemicals that, for one reason or another, can be off and cause a variety of issues that make us unhappy. But I’m not a therapist or a doctor so I can’t address those issues here. What I am addressing here is for those who feel just a general unhappiness and wish it was different.
Before we go further, I will say this: If you’ve been feeling unhappy for a while, it’s always a good idea to talk to your doctor and make sure everything is okay. Get some bloodwork done, maybe even meet with a therapist a time or two, and get the all clear that there’s nothing going on that needs to be addressed. And if something is going on, do what you need to do to feel better, including taking medication if prescribed.
Assuming you’ve done that and gotten the all clear, you might feel frustrated that you just don’t seem to be happy. You might even look around you at your life and all the people you love and the things you have and wonder how you could be unhappy.
